🙂A single person spends $2,042 per month in Birkerød vs $2,216 in Aalborg, rent included.
🙂A couple spends around $3,032 per month in Birkerød vs $3,496 in Aalborg, rent included.
🙂A family of three spends $4,022 per month in Birkerød vs $4,776 in Aalborg, rent included.
🙂Birkerød is about 8% cheaper than Aalborg, driven mainly by Eating Out.
📊Both Birkerød and Aalborg sit above the global median – Birkerød by 49%, Aalborg by 62%.
